Ybor City Tap House

1600 E 8th Ave E-113, 33605-3743 - Tampa
★★★★★ ★★★★★
83/100
761 recommendations

Verified Dish

Add Missing Dish

83/100
Sluurpy Score
761 total reviews
Tripadvisor
4.0/5
1 reviews
Google
4.3/5
760 reviews

Contact Information

📞 Phone: +1 813-241-0000
📍 Address: 1600 E 8th Ave E-113, Tampa

🕐 Opening Hours

Open now Closes at 10:00 PM
Monday1 12:00 PM - 12:00 AM
Tuesday2 12:00 PM - 12:00 AM
Wednesday3 12:00 PM - 01:00 AM
Thursday4 12:00 PM - 02:00 AM
Friday5 11:00 AM - 02:00 AM
Saturday6 11:00 AM - 10:00 PM
Sunday7 Closed

📊 Compare with Other Restaurants

Restaurant Score Google Tripadvisor Reviews
Eastside Cafe 70% - - 0
Waffle House 84% 4.3/5 4.0/5 2,434
Ybor Cigars Plus 70% - - 0
Pizza Hut 70% 3.8/5 - 425
The Hungry Greek 92% 4.7/5 4.5/5 568
Catch Twenty Three 86% 4.3/5 4.5/5 1,681

Other Restaurants in Tampa

Forever Young

⭐ 100.0 (256 reviews)

Coco N'ice

⭐ 100.0 (87 reviews)

Chow Bella Express

⭐ 100.0 (81 reviews)

Cubanrican Subs Cafe

⭐ 100.0 (64 reviews)

Modernesian Kava Social

⭐ 100.0 (22 reviews)

Quetzal Tacos

⭐ 100.0 (14 reviews)

Help us improve

← Back to all restaurants in Tampa

🍽️ Suggest a dish

⚠️ Report error

🚫 Report closed

Do you confirm that Ybor City Tap House has permanently closed?